ANN ARBOR, MI, August 31, 2011 (Press-News.org) With a Ph.D. in Chemistry from Western Michigan University, Piyadarsha comes to the position as a highly trained and educated professional who would love to initiate a research and development section at Forensic Fluids Laboratories. A native of Sri Lanka, Piyadarsha has been heavily involved in research while developing very sophisticated laboratory skills. He has already been awarded a patent and has many awards, presentations and publications to his credit.
"Darsha is an enormous asset to our team," states Bridget Lorenz Lemberg, founder of Forensic Fluids Laboratories, "He is a skilled and knowledgeable researcher with the expertise to apply that research to the development of new protocols and techniques. We are delighted to have him here."
About Forensic Fluids Labs
Started in 2005 by Bridget Lorenz Lemberg, Forensic Fluids Laboratories specializes in saliva drug testing. Bridget is a Forensic Toxicologist with 20+ years' experience in toxicology. Since that time, she has testified in court concerning drug and alcohol levels in urine, blood, serum, saliva, and other matrices.

Deep Water Culture - DWC - is a hydroponics method that does not utilize water pumps. Instead, the roots are continuously suspended in a nutrient rich feeding solution. The oxygen that the root zone demands is provided by a simple air pump and air stone combo. Because of this simple construction, DWC may be the easiest ...
